Hunter Horsley, CEO of crypto asset manager Bitwise, just shared a bullish sentiment shift among institutional investors:

“Institutions feel they’re finally getting another chance to buy Bitcoin at prices they thought they’d never see again.”

This comes as Bitcoin has corrected from cycle highs and entered levels that many macro allocators view as value zones — prompting renewed interest from large funds, hedge desks, and pension capital exploring BTC exposure.
